At a glance
This record tracks a medium-severity Insertion of Sensitive Information into Log File vulnerability in the UpdraftPlus WordPress plugin, affecting versions <= 1.22.24. It carries a CVSS score of 5.3 (reachable over the network; low attack complexity). Exploitation requires no authentication. The issue is fixed in version 1.23.1; sites on affected versions should update now. Disclosed March 2023.
Vulnerability Overview
The Updraft Plus pl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to information disclosure in versions up to, and including, 1.22.24. This is due to the fact that the 'updraft_ajaxrestore' function generates a log file containing system configuration information.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to trigger generation of such a log file, though it is only possible to access it on configurations that do not respect the "deny from all" directive.
